I just email it to:
YourKindleUsername@free.kindle.com
It converts anything I need converted, then sends it to my kindle.
From Amazon.com:
Go to ‘Your Account’ -> ‘Manage Your Device’, you’ll have a kindle e-mail address here. This is where you email your documents, just change @kindle.com to @free.kindle.com when you send attachments.
In ‘your kindle e-mail approved list’ you can setup an e-mail address allowed to send attachments to you kindle (I send them from my gmail for example).
